A month of heart has started in Estonia: time to check cholesterol and engage in physical education

A month of heart has started in Estonia: time to check cholesterol and engage in physical education


In Estonia, the traditional Month of heartin the framework of which experts urge residents of the country to pay attention to the health of the cardiovascular system. According to the health cash desk, heart disease remain the main cause of mortality in Estonia, but about 80% of such diseases can be prevented by changing the lifestyle.

In 2024, the health cash desk paid about 243.4 million euros for the treatment of cardiovascular diseases of Estonia residents and the associated prescription drugs. In 2023, almost half, or 7500, all cases of deaths were caused by cardiovascular diseases, and mortality in Estonia is still higher than on average in Europe.

“Although mortality from cardiovascular diseases in Estonia has decreased in recent years, the costs of the health cash desk have increased, since the main reason for the loss of health in our country is the disease of the circulatory system. Last year, the health cash desk paid for treatment and prescription drugs 441,660 people with cardiovascular diseases. Thus, almost every third resident of Estonia had complaints related to heart and blood vessels, so they required appropriate treatment or medicine, ”said Tiina Estherman, head of the preventive services of the health cash desk. A recent study of the Estonian Health Institute (TAI) showed that in 2023 in Estonia, due to diseases of the circulatory system, it was lost in the aggregate of 150 177 years of life.

According to the cardiologist Margus Vihimaa, the chief physician of the heart health department of the North Estonian regional hospital, it is appropriate to focus on the health of your heart in a month of heart and think about the fact that if your heart works for you every day, are you doing the same for him? According to Vihimaa, it is very important to know the indicators of your health, especially the level of blood cholesterol, which is the first indicator of the health of the heart. “We all have cholesterol in the blood, but we definitely should consider the levels of“ good ”and“ bad ”cholesterol by separately, since the too high level of“ bad ”LDL cholesterol helps to block blood vessels,” said the cardiologist.

The level of “bad” cholesterol in an adult should be below 3 mmol/l, and the level of “good” cholesterol should be higher than 1 mmol/L in men and more than 1.2 mmol/L in women. Wiigima added that women usually have a higher level of “good” cholesterol, since it is influenced by female hormones. “It is important to remember that these indicators are general recommendations, and your doctor can recommend lower target indicators of cholesterol depending on your individual state of health,” said Vihimaa.

Everyone can do a lot to preserve the health of their heart. A significant part of cardiovascular diseases can be prevented by changing lifestyle. The basis of a healthy lifestyle is regular physical activity, normalization of weight, rejection of tobacco products and alcohol, healthy nutrition and a decrease in stress.

Henek Thomson, the supervisor of the Estonian Competence Center for Physical Activity, noted that regular sports are one of the most affordable and reliable ways to extend a healthy life. “Based on the latest international research, we can confidently declare – only half an hour of moderate physical exercises per day reduce the risk of heart disease by almost a fifth. However, even short, duration of a few minutes, high -intensity exercises during the day – for example, climbing several flights of stairs – can reduce the risk of a heart attack or stroke to 30%. These figures confirm that every minute of exercises is a valuable and important investment in the health of your heart, ”Thomson noted and recommended involving his loved ones or friends who will be your support and inspire you if you lose motivation. “It is important to consciously find opportunities for daily physical activity, whether walking, riding a bicycle or even work in the garden. Your heart will say thank you for this today, tomorrow and after many years, ”Thomson emphasized.
